IN THE SUPREME COURT OF TEXAS
No. 03-0691
IN RE ARLINGTON INDEPENDENT SCHOOL DISTRICT AND RYNTHIA CLEMENTS
On Petition for Writ of Mandamus
ORDERED:
1. Relator's unopposed supplemental motion for temporary relief, filed April 9, 2004, is granted. The trial court's order dated March 30, 2004, in Cause No. 352-185093-00, styled Matthew T. Hinterlong v. Rynthia R. Clements, Et Al., in the 352nd District Court of Tarrant County, Texas, and the court of appeals opinion and judgment in Cause No. 02-02-00016-CV, styled In re Matthew T. Hinterlong, in the Second Court of Appeals are stayed pending further order of this Court. 2. The motion for rehearing in the above petition for writ of mandamus remains pending before this Court.
Done at the City of Austin, this April 15, 2004. [pic] Andrew Weber, Clerk Supreme Court of Texas
